Ian and DebbyAfrica is steeped in European colonial history and the European pioneers introduced a huge variety of cuisine.

Open fire cooking was the order of the day as these early adventurers explored the continent and a unique blend of food emerged.

Indigenous cuisine all over Africa was characterised by the use of nuts, bulbs, leaves, fruits and meat from the hunting of wild game.

Settler cookery was then introduced by the colonists from Netherlands, Germany, France, Portugal and later the British Isles. Slaves and servants from Malaysia and India introduced spices such as nutmeg, allspice and hot peppers associated with the Cape Dutch.
